In this case the product is cheap but flexible and effective ERP
      systems, which means that we will use low-cost zero-level
                 channels (direct-marketing channels):

    Company webpage with attractive and easy interface, option
     for subscription for product upgrades, new versions, special
     offers, live chat with IT consultants

    Mass mailing (distribution of limited amount of fliers for
     specific companies, containing basic information of the ERP
     systems, info of the person to contact and a special price
     offer)
   Phone calls and Face-to-face meetings with potential
    customers where the key component is the professional look
    and behavior of our salesmen, excellent knowledge of the ERP
    systems and it's modules, flexibility and low cost which
    makes them the perfect tool for SMEs to continue their
    development in times of financial crisis

   Emailing to potential customers with offers and information
    about the product

   Company blog with description of the Massive Inventions ERP,
    its functionality and features, demo videos, Q&A section and
    economic analysis for the ERP market in Bulgaria

   Our team has determined a target market size of 700 000
    USD. We reached that number following the next few
    steps. First we defined the customer profile – these are
    local SMEs companies which are in production and
    technical services areas. After a research we have come to
    the conclusion that in the region our company is going to
    operate there are about 350 companies fitting the profile.
    During the survey about 35% of the companies implied
    that they would consider using our services. So we
    accepted that our potential customers could be about 35%
    of the 350 companies. Then we chose a price in the range
    between 6000-17000 USD based on the specifics of the
    system that is going to be implemented and about 400-
    900 USD for a monthly support.
